A gerund is a verbal that ends with (ing) and functions as a noun.Becuase gerund functions as a noun,it accupies some positions in a sentence
First,,, gerund as subject
Ex. Traveling might satisfy your desire for new experiences. (Traveling is the gerund which functions as subject
Second,,, gerund as direct object:
Ex. They do not appreciate my singing. (The gerund is singing which functions as object
Third,,, Gerund as subject complement:
Ex. My cat's favorite activity is sleeping. (The gerund is sleeping
Forth,,, Gerund as object of preposition
In this case ,you are required to memorize the preposition and here u will find some examples for the preposition that is followed by gerund
I've given examples for the first two expressions and u can complete the rest by your own effort
be accused of
e.g. The young man is accused of sellingillegal drugs.
be accustomed to
e.g. I am accustomed to eating spicy food.
in addition to
be afraid of
apologize (to someone) for
believe in
blame (someone) for
be capable of
be committed to
complain about
dream of
forgive (someone) for
be excited about
be guilty of
instead of
be interested in
look forward to
be opposed to
prevent (someone) from
be scared of
stop (someone) from
succeed in
take advantage of
be terrified of
thank (someone) for
think of
be tired of
be worried about
so, u must add (ing) after the verb whenever u see these preposition expression
for example(be worried about+the verb with ing+the rest of your speech
